    Abstract: The invention relates to a process for producing dimethyl ether (DME). The invention provides that a first and a second reaction zone in which catalyst fills are arranged between two adjacent pillow plates and are traversable by the respective input gas are arranged in a common synthesis reactor. The pillow plates are traversable by a fluid cooling medium. The DME-containing product gas stream exiting the synthesis reactor is resolved into a DME end product stream, a gas byproduct stream containing unconverted carbon oxides and hydrogen, a methanol byproduct stream and a wastewater stream. The gas byproduct stream is at least partially returned to the reactor inflow to increase the altogether achieved DME yield.

    Abstract: A data-knowledge driven multi-objective optimal control method for municipal wastewater treatment process belongs to the field of wastewater treatment. To balance the energy consumption and effluent quality, a data driven multi-objective optimization model, including energy consumption model and effluent quality model are established to obtain the nonlinear relationship along energy consumption, effluent quality and manipulated variables. Meanwhile, a multi-objective particle swarm optimization algorithm, based on evolutionary knowledge, is proposed to optimize the set-points of nitrate nitrogen and dissolved oxygen. Moreover, the proportional integral differential (PID) controller is designed to track the set-points. Then the effluent quality can be improved and the energy consumption can be reduced.

    Abstract: A pre-interception device includes an input portion for a fluid to flow in, an output portion for the fluid to flow out, a plurality of diversion flow channels and a plurality of interception portions. Each diversion flow channel is in communication with the output portion and the input portion, is configured to provide turning guidance for flow of the fluid, and has a fluid lift section. The interception portions are configured to form a turbulent flow field in the fluid. The turbulent flow field can have foreign objects flowing through the diversion flow channel be captured. Accordingly, a filtering effect is achieved based on physical properties of the foreign objects. When the pre-interception device is additionally combined with a filter net to form a filtering system, the burden on the filter net is further alleviated, hence extending a service life of the filter net and reducing costs.

    Abstract: The present disclosure provides an annular anchor, a method for calculating antitorque bearing strength thereof and an installing and recycling assemble for the anchor, relating to the technical field of ocean engineering. The annular anchor includes an anchor body opened at its upper and lower ends, and a connection portion arranged on the outer side wall of said anchor body for connecting with parts to be moored. The annular anchor provided by the present disclosure omits the top cover as the structure prevailing in the traditional suction anchor, avoiding the drawback of installing the traditional suction anchor on the seabed, instead the annular anchor can be installed to a certain depth below the seabed. During the descent, there is no need to take into account the resistance caused by the top cover, so that the annular anchor can be installed simply and quickly.

    Abstract: A multi-frequency ultrasound coupled multi-nozzle food additive manufacturing device and method are provided. A multi-frequency ultrasound coupling printing system is set up on a multi-nozzle additive manufacturing device, which improves the rheological properties of high-viscosity and large-particle food ink by generating a cavitation effect through the high-frequency vibration of ultrasound and improves the printability of food ink while retaining the nutrients and texture of the food ink. The application of the multi-frequency ultrasound coupled multi-nozzle device to food additive manufacturing enables it to achieve a smaller nozzle diameter and higher printing speed than conventional additive manufacturing systems, which improves the printability of the food ink while realizing large-scale production.
